Transaction cc6e1d295f04f269b056050af6fa62588eddf874238131eb92213e113e981e97
1 Input
1 Output
-
cc6e1d295f04f269b056050af6fa62588eddf874238131eb92213e113e981e97:0
- value
- 15211532
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7e907f81a75aa0d5461dc030dd92f6666f74ed2 OP_EQUAL
- address
- 3MNeN5FGiusQipaURW2myKtP9zhYdrejpq